W-Hour in Sulejówek

W-Hour in Sulejówek
I am testing an old Russian (Soviet) MTO 500mm f/8 mirror tele lens
(borrowed from a friend).
It appears to be a good choice for street candid shots :)
Crazy donut-shaped bokeh made its statement here obscuring shapes of dark leaves in the foreground.
Disclaimer: the middle finger was unplanned ;) I am not going to discuss its meaning :)

-----
Revueflex SD1 + MTO 500mm f/8 + Kodak T-Max 400 + Kodak HC-110 (Dil.B)
